The nebulizer system consists of the following components: • Compressor • Nebulizer • Air tubing • Mouthpiece Part No 1148073 11 Invacare® Select INTRODUCTION INTRODUCTION The Invacare Select Compressor Nebulizer System is a portable medical device designed to efficiently deliver physician‐prescribed medication to the bronchial lung passages.
